B. TURNING THE DEVICE ON
1. IGNITING GAS BURNER
:
In order to ignite the gas burner bring safety valve (A) to on position. Wait at this
position for 20-25 seconds (in order to exhaust the gas that is accumulated within the
gas circulation). Then light the pilot using igniter by models with igniter and using a
lighting stripe by models without igniter. Due to the flame control setup, thermostat
adjustment valve is pressed further (maximum 10-15 seconds) to ensure the
continuity of the pilot fire. If the flame does not go off after you leave the safety ventil
you can stop pressing.

FLAME CONTROL SETUP:
If accidentally pilot flame goes off for any reason, when the appliances is on, system
will close itself to avoid gas leakage. Stopping gas feed will take about 60 seconds.
